What a Mini-Split Is and How It Works

A mini-split, or ductless mini-split, is a heating and cooling system that has no ductwork. It's a good option in homes that don't have pre-existing air ducts and for homes with rooms that aren’t served well by the home's existing HVAC system.

A mini-split system consists of two primary components: an outdoor compressor/condenser and an indoor air-handling device. These are attached by a conduit carrying the power cable, refrigerant tubing, suction tubing and a condensate drain.

Here's how it works: the outdoor compressor moves the refrigerant necessary for heat exchange throughout the coils and the air handler. The in-house device draws in air from the room, cools or heats it over the coils and pushes the conditioned air back into the room.

Mini-Split vs. Central Air

Mini-splits are good for targeted cooling in particular rooms or zones of your household. They are outstanding for energy efficiency because they only condition the areas you desire. However, they might not blend seamlessly into every area due to the fact they have wall-mounted indoor units.

On the contrary, a central air system uniformly chills your entire home, producing consistent comfort levels throughout. Its ductwork is tucked away in a mechanical room or closet, preserving the appearance of your home. On the other hand, it will likely not be as energy efficient as a mini-split, especially in bigger homes or residences where certain areas may not need nonstop conditioning.

Mini-Split vs. Window AC/Window Unit

Mini-splits are typically more energy efficient and not as loud as a window air conditioning unit and are able to cool multiple rooms. This is why mini-splits are a flexible choice for countless homeowners. They also use a form of refrigerant that is more eco-friendly, reducing their environmental impact. These devices can even add value to your home due to their long-lasting nature and remarkable cooling capabilities. However, they come with a larger purchase price.

On the contrary, window AC units are less expensive initially. They may be a good fit for homes that can't accommodate a central AC system or for families with budget constraints. Despite these advantages, window units can utilize up to 40% more energy than ductless mini-split systems and often are louder.

Mini-Split vs. Gas Furnace

Choosing between a mini-split system and a gas furnace depends on a range of factors including the climate in your city, home size, energy efficiency desires and budget.

A mini-split system typically is more energy efficient than a gas furnace. It can heat and cool targeted areas in your home, providing custom climate control in targeted rooms. Mini-splits also are normally quieter and have a higher up-front cost, but their operating costs are usually less due to their superior energy efficiency.

Alternatively, a gas furnace can be a very effective heating solution, particularly in colder climates where mini-split heat pumps may struggle to maintain comfort levels in the bitter cold. Even though they are less energy efficient than mini-splits, gas furnaces likely cost less. But, their operating costs can be greater, especially if natural gas prices increase.

Mini-Split vs. Space Heater

In regards to heating and cooling a home, mini-splits and space heaters each have merits. However, for overall efficiency, versatility, comfort and safety, mini-splits outperform space heaters. Mini-splits supply superior energy efficiency simply because they deliver conditioned air directly to different zones and can serve multiple rooms at once.

Space heaters are much less expensive to buy but are typically reserved for heating a small area or just one room. They also are often less energy efficient. In contrast to mini-splits, space heaters do not provide cooling. The greatest drawback for space heaters is the danger of fire. Experts say some 1,700 fires annually involve space heaters.
